A Field Service Director is responsible for overseeing and managing the field service operations of a company. Their main role is to ensure that field service technicians are efficiently delivering services to customers, resolving any issues or complaints, and meeting service level agreements. They are also responsible for implementing strategies to improve customer satisfaction, optimize service delivery processes, and increase productivity.
The Field Service Director works closely with the field service team, providing guidance, training, and support to ensure that technicians are equipped with the necessary skills and resources to perform their duties effectively. They also collaborate with other departments such as sales, marketing, and customer support to ensure seamless service delivery and customer satisfaction.

Field Service Director salary in Russia
Average Yearly Salary of Field Service Director in Russia is approximately 2,985,687 RUB (28,865 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Russia, officially known as the Russian Federation, is the largest country in the world by land area. It spans across Eastern Europe and Northern Asia, covering approximately 17.1 million square kilometers. With a population of over 145 million people, Russia is the ninth most populous country globally. Its capital city is Moscow, which is also the most populous city in the country.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 1,224,752 RUB (12,830 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Field Service Director job salary compared to average salary in Russia.
Comparison shows that a person working as Field Service Director in Russia earns on average:
2.44 times the average salary (or 244% of average salary).
